The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
  • adj. Causing a stinging sensation; nipping: biting cold.
  • adj. Capable of gripping and affecting or wounding; cutting: a biting aphorism. See Synonyms at incisive.
  • adj. Of or relating to insects and certain other animals that wound the skin with a sting, mouthparts, or fangs.

  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• n. The action of cutting, piercing, etc., in any sense of bite.
  • n. The corroding action of a mordant upon a metal plate, wherever the lines of a design, drawn upon a prepared ground, have been laid bare with a needle, as in etching, or the surface is alternately stopped out and exposed, as in aquatint.
  • Nipping; keen: as, biting cold; biting weather.
  • Severe; sharp; bitter; painful: as, a “biting affliction,”
  • Acrid; hot; pungent: as, a biting taste.
  • Hence Sharp; severe; cutting; sarcastic: as, a biting remark.
